Koşullu İzinler
Belirli bir listedeki önceden tanımlanmış kriterlere göre belirli alanlara erişimi kontrol ederek süreçlerinizi daha iyi yönetin.
Giriş
Diyelim ki müşteri destek ekibinizin, müşteri kartları açıkken tam erişime sahip olmasını istiyorsunuz, ancak kart kapandığında düzenleme yapmalarını engellemek istiyorsunuz. Koşullu izinler tam olarak bunu yapmanıza olanak tanır.
Koşullu İzinler Uygulamada
Bu senaryoyu adım adım çalışma alanınıza nasıl uygulayacağınızı görelim:
Öncelikle, kullanıcıların biletleri açıkken düzenleme yapmasına izin verelim:
- Takımlar ve İzinler bölümüne gidin ve “Müşteri Destek | Açık Biletler” adında bir takım oluşturun.
- İlgili tüm kullanıcıları takıma ekleyin.
- İzinler sekmesine gidin.
- Müşteri Sorun Yönetimi uygulamasını ekleyin.
- Özel İzinler seçeneğini belirleyin.
- Sorunlar listesine gidin ve Özel Erişim seçeneğini seçin.
- Bir filtre ekleyin:
- Tüm alanların erişim seviyesini "Düzenleme" olarak ayarlayın:
- Sonuç: Kullanıcı, bilet "Tamamlandı" durumunda olmadığı sürece tüm alanları düzenleyebilir.
İkinci olarak, bilet kapandıktan sonra kullanıcıların düzenleme yapmasını engelleyelim:
- Takımlar ve İzinler bölümüne gidin ve “Müşteri Destek | Kapalı Biletler” adında ikinci bir takım oluşturun.
- İlgili tüm kullanıcıları takıma ekleyin.
- İzinler sekmesine gidin.
- Müşteri Sorun Yönetimi uygulamasını ekleyin.
- Özel İzinler seçeneğini belirleyin.
- Sorunlar listesine gidin ve Özel Erişim seçeneğini seçin.
- Bir filtre ekleyin:
- Tüm alanların erişim seviyesini "Salt okunur" olarak ayarlayın:
- Sonuç: Kullanıcı, bilet "Tamamlandı" durumundayken tüm alanları yalnızca görüntüleyebilir ve değişiklik yapamaz.
Koşullu İzinler Nasıl Çalışır?
Filtreye Dayalı
- Bir kayıt bir takımın kriterlerine uyduğunda, o takımın izinleri geçerli olur. Örneğin, bilet "Tamamlandı" durumunda değilse, kullanıcı tüm alanları düzenleyebilir.
- Kayıt güncellenip farklı bir takımla eşleştiğinde, yeni takımın izinleri geçerli olur. Örneğin, bilet "Tamamlandı" durumunda ise kullanıcı yalnızca "Salt okunur" erişime sahip olur.
- Birden fazla kayıt aynı anda görüntüleniyorsa, her kaydın erişimi eşleştiği takım filtresine göre belirlenir.
Bir Kayıt Aynı Anda Birden Fazla Takımla Eşleşirse Ne Olur?
Bir kullanıcının "Müşteri Biletleri" listesine iki farklı takım üzerinden erişimi olduğunu varsayalım:
- Takım A: Filtre - Durum "Devam Ediyor"
- Takım B: Filtre - Açıklama boş değil
Bir kayıt her iki koşulu da sağlıyorsa, her alan için en yüksek erişim seviyesi atanır. Aşağıdaki tabloda bir örnek görebilirsiniz:
Alan Adı | Takım A Erişimi | Takım B Erişimi | Verilen Erişim |
---|---|---|---|
Başlık | Salt okunur | Düzenleme | Düzenleme |
Durum | Düzenleme | Düzenleme | Düzenleme |
Atanan Kişi | Düzenleme | Salt okunur | Düzenleme |
Açıklama | Gizli | Salt okunur | Salt okunur |
Bir Takımın Filtresi Yoksa Ne Olur?
Bu durumda, takımın koşulu her zaman doğru olur ve kullanıcı:
- Tüm kayıtları görüntüleyebilir.
- Tüm takımlardan en yüksek erişim seviyesini alır.
Koşullu İzinler Tüm Kullanıcılara Uygulanır mı?
Hayır, koşullu izinler yalnızca üye kullanıcılara uygulanır. Aşağıdaki kullanıcılar etkilenmez ve tam erişime sahiptir:
- Çalışma Alanı Sahibi
- Süper Yöneticiler
- Uygulama Sahipleri
Bir Kullanıcı Birden Fazla Takımda Filtrelerle Yer Alıyorsa Hangi Kayıtları Görebilir?
Kullanıcı, üyesi olduğu takımlardaki herhangi bir filtreyle eşleşen tüm kayıtları görebilir.